Welcome to Arkansas Learning Through The Arts ALTTA serving the students across Arkansas by providing high quality arts programming workshops and residencies in regular and specialist classrooms dance music theater poetry storytelling pottery watercolor crafts ALTTA programs provide learning opportunities that generally might not be accessible to schools. Our offerings bring art forms to classrooms that students would not typically be exposed to. They are designed for specific units of curriculum by grade level and connect directly to Arkansas Department of Education Literacy Frameworks with ties to Social Studies Math Science Art Music Theatre Arts and Dance Frameworks.
